Purpose of review: As the prevalence of diabetes mellitus increases globally, recognition of the atypical manifestations of diabetic retinopathy will become increasingly important.
Recent findings: In addition to the inherent variability in the spectrum of diabetic retinopathy, coexisting systemic or ocular conditions can dramatically alter the retinal manifestations of diabetes mellitus in any given patient.
Summary: We review here the clinical features and treatment implications associated with the atypical manifestations of diabetic retinopathy.
